+/************************************************************************
+ * Name: lp313x_esrndx
+ *
+ * Description:
+ * Given a clock ID, return the index of the corresponding ESR
+ * register (or ESRNDX_INVALID if there is no ESR associated with
+ * this clock ID). Indexing of ESRs differs slightly from the clock
+ * ID: There are 92 clock IDs but only 89 ESR regisers. There are no
+ * ESR registers for :
+ *
+ *
+ * CLKID_I2SRXBCK0 Clock ID 87: I2SRX_BCK0
+ * CLKID_I2SRXBCK1, Clock ID 88: I2SRX_BCK1
+ *
+ * and
+ *
+ * CLKID_SYSCLKO Clock ID 91: SYSCLK_O
+ *
+ ************************************************************************/
+
+int lp313x_esrndx(enum lpc313x_clockid_e clkid)
+{
+ int esrndx = (int)clkid;
+
+ /* There ar 89 Enable Select Registers (ESR). Indexing for these
+ * registers is identical to indexing to other registers (like PCR),
+ * except that there are no ESR registers for
+ *
+ *
+ * CLKID_I2SRXBCK0 Clock ID 87: I2SRX_BCK0
+ * CLKID_I2SRXBCK1, Clock ID 88: I2SRX_BCK1
+ *
+ * and
+ *
+ * CLKID_SYSCLKO Clock ID 91: SYSCLK_O
+ */
+
+ switch (clkid)
+ {
+ /* There are no ESR registers corresponding to the following
+ * three clocks:
+ */
+
+ case CLKID_I2SRXBCK0:
+ case CLKID_I2SRXBCK1:
+ case CLKID_SYSCLKO:
+ esrndx = ESRNDX_INVALID;
+ break;
+
+ /* These clock IDs are a special case and need to be adjusted
+ * by two:
+ *
+ * CLKID_SPICLK Clock ID 89, ESR index 87
+ * CLKID_SPICLKGATED Clock ID 90, ESR index 88
+ */
+
+ case CLKID_SPICLK:
+ case CLKID_SPICLKGATED:
+ esrndx = esrndx - 2;
+ break;
+
+ /* The rest of the indices match up and we don't have to do anything. */
+
+ default:
+ break;
+ }
+
+ return esrndx;
+}

+/* The select register in the ESR registers vary in width from 1-3 bits.
+ * Below is a macro to select the widest case (which is OK because the
+ * undefined bits will be read as zero). Within the field, bits 0-7 to
+ * indicate the offset from the base FDC index.
+ */
+
+#define CGU_ESRSEL(n) (((n)>>1)&7)
+
+/************************************************************************
+ * Private Data
+ ************************************************************************/
+
+static const uint8_t g_fdcbase[CGU_NDOMAINS] =
+{
+ FRACDIV_BASE0_LOW, /* Domain 0: SYS_BASE */
+ FRACDIV_BASE1_LOW, /* Domain 1: AHB0APB0_BASE */
+ FRACDIV_BASE2_LOW, /* Domain 2: AHB0APB1_BASE */
+ FRACDIV_BASE3_LOW, /* Domain 3: AHB0APB2_BASE */
+ FRACDIV_BASE4_LOW, /* Domain 4: AHB0APB3_BASE */
+ FRACDIV_BASE5_LOW, /* Domain 5: PCM_BASE */
+ FRACDIV_BASE6_LOW, /* Domain 6: UART_BASE */
+ FRACDIV_BASE7_LOW, /* Domain 7: CLK1024FS_BASE */
+ 0, /* Domain 8: BCK0_BASE (no ESR register) */
+ 0, /* Domain 9: BCK1_BASE (no ESR register) */
+ FRACDIV_BASE10_LOW, /* Domain 10: SPI_BASE */
+ 0, /* Domain 11: SYSCLKO_BASE (no ESR register) */
+};
+
+/************************************************************************
+ * Private Functions
+ ************************************************************************/
+
+/************************************************************************
+ * Public Functions
+ ************************************************************************/
+
+/************************************************************************
+ * Name: lpc313x_fdcndx
+ *
+ * Description:
+ * Given a clock ID and its domain ID, return the index of the
+ * corresponding fractional divider register (or FDCNDX_INVALID if
+ * there is no fractional divider associated with this clock).
+ *
+ ************************************************************************/
+
+int lpc313x_fdcndx(enum lpc313x_clockid_e clkid, enum lpc313x_domainid_e dmnid)
+{
+ int esrndx;
+ int fdcndx = FDCNDX_INVALID;
+
+ /* Check if there is an ESR register associate with this clock ID */
+
+ esrndx = lp313x_esrndx(clkid);
+ if (esrndx != ESRNDX_INVALID)
+ {
+ /* Read the clock's ESR to get the fractional divider */
+
+ uint32_t regval = getreg32(LPC313X_CGU_ESR_OFFSET(esrndx));
+
+ /* Check if any fractional divider is enabled for this clock. */
+
+ if ((regval & CGU_ESR_ESREN) != 0)
+ {
+ /* Yes.. The FDC index is an offset from this fractional
+ * divider base for this domain.
+ */
+
+ fdcndx = CGU_ESRSEL(regval) + (int)g_fdcbase[dmnid];
+ }
+ }
+ return fdcndx;
+}
